    De Roos can quickly be overlooked, but it would be a shame if you did. The location is amazing, a…read morelarge white villa at the corner of the PC Hoofdstraat and Vondelpark. Once the owners of the former Metz store lived here, which is now the Apple Store on Leidseplein. I am not sure who nowadays owns the building, but they are now a spiritual center. You can take workshops there, rent spaces or visit their bookshop. Now if all of this sounds a bit too esotheric for you, don't worry, as they also have an excellent cafeteria. On sunny days you can sit on the terrace, which is nice, cool and quiet. By far the best place in the often overcrowded and noisy Vondelpark. Their prices are quite reasonable and their soup and sanwiches are excellent, from the nearby Vlaamsch Broodhuys. You can also buy individual pieces of fruit, fresh salads and organic food. A hidden gem!
